Distributed detection for wireless sensor networks with fusion center under correlated noise

摘要

In this paper, we study a binary distributed detection problem under correlated noise by using wireless sensors and a fusion center (FC) with one antenna where the channel is a coherent multiple access. In order to decide between the two hypotheses, we design sensors to maximize the error exponent derived based on minimizing probability of error for Bayesian detection subject to network power constraint. We provide a closed form solution for the sensor encoders under correlated noise at the sensors. Furthermore, the effect of noise correlation at the sensors is investigated. It is shown that knowledge of noise correlation at the sensors will help to improve the system performance. Moreover, if correlation exists but the system is unaware of it, the system performance might improve depending on the correlation structure. Finally, simulations are provided to verify the analysis.
机译:在本文中,我们通过使用无线传感器和带有一个天线的融合中心(FC)来研究相关噪声下的二进制分布检测问题,该天线的信道是相干多路访问。为了在这两种假设之间做出决定,我们设计了传感器,以基于受网络功率约束的贝叶斯检测的错误概率最小化而最大化得出的错误指数。我们在传感器的相关噪声下为传感器编码器提供了一种封闭形式的解决方案。此外,研究了噪声相关性在传感器上的影响。结果表明,对传感器噪声相关性的了解将有助于改善系统性能。此外,如果存在相关但系统未意识到这一点,则取决于相关结构,系统性能可能会提高。最后,提供了仿真以验证分析。
